## Data Stores — Gatewick Turnstile Counter

This page documents the data stores behind the turnstile counter at the Halverston Arena deployment. Each turnstile posts an entry event to a local buffer, which flushes to the central counts database every fifteen seconds. Support staff investigating discrepancies between gate tallies and ticket sales should query the counts database directly rather than the buffers, since buffers are truncated after flush. When a venue reports mismatched totals, start by connecting with the string below.

replica DSN, bagaf-bagep: mssql://praion_svc:7RJjXrE@db-3c46.halixcorp.internal:5432/zorix

Heads up, plugin folks: we're carving the user module out of the old Brambleworks monolith into a standalone service called Hearthkeep. Your plugins should stop hitting /legacy/users and switch to the Hearthkeep REST endpoints — same shapes, mostly, but pagination is cursor-based now. During the migration window both paths work, but legacy goes away next quarter. To call Hearthkeep from your sandbox, you'll authenticate against our internal token broker using the key below.

gateway credential: zpat7_wu4aBVX

Hi Deshi,

You're taking over on-call for the Striderline timing-chip readers ahead of this weekend's Fenholm Marathon. The readers occasionally drop RFID reads at the 30k mat when battery packs run low; the reconciliation job backfills from the secondary antenna log. Flag any gaps at the weekly eng sync. The runbook and escalation steps are on the internal page here.

dashboard of taduf-yagap = https://confluence.tolvaqsys.internal/display/display/projects/display

## PR: Bulk edits in the Ordermint admin table

This change lets support staff select multiple rows in the admin table and apply status or tag updates in one action. Edits run in batches with automatic retry, and a summary banner reports successes and failures. Very large selections are chunked to avoid timeouts. The batch sizes and retry behavior are controlled by the constants listed here.

constants for yaduf-fahag:
BUDGETS = {
    "kelix": 528,
    "briwyn": 734,
}